THE REPORTED GOLD FIND AT TE AROHA. [BY ELECTRIC TELEGRAPH.] (OWN CORRESPONDENT. ) Grahamstown, Yesterday.
Mr Adam Porter has a party of men prospecting at Te Aroha, who have been there for some weeks past. It is rumored that very good stuif has been come across, but, as usual in such cases, the reports are much exaggerated, and any news from there must be taken cum grano &alis.
